Hawaii ranks 19th of 51 states and D.C. for teaching assistants, except postsecondary pay, trailing top-paying Washington ($47,210) by $11,790 — a 33% gap.
The 10th-to-90th percentile range runs from $29,120 to $45,220 — a $16,100 spread, 34% tighter than the national $24,430 range.
Salary Range: 10th to 90th Percentile
Full Percentile Breakdown
| Percentile | Annual Wage | Hourly Wage |
|---|---|---|
| 10th percentile (entry-level) | $29,120 | N/A |
| 25th percentile | $30,830 | N/A |
| 50th percentile (median) | $35,420 | N/A |
| 75th percentile | $36,880 | N/A |
| 90th percentile (top earners) | $45,220 | N/A |
| Mean (average) | $35,990 | N/A |

Frequently Asked Questions
What is the average Teaching Assistants, Except Postsecondary salary in Hawaii?
The mean teaching assistants, except postsecondary salary in Hawaii is $35,990 per year. The median (middle) salary is $35,420 per year.
What is the starting salary for a Teaching Assistants, Except Postsecondary in Hawaii?
Entry-level teaching assistants, except postsecondarys (10th percentile) in Hawaii typically earn around $29,120 per year. Workers at the 25th percentile earn approximately $30,830 per year.
What is the highest Teaching Assistants, Except Postsecondary salary in Hawaii?
Top earners (90th percentile) in this occupation in Hawaii make approximately $45,220 per year. Those in the 75th percentile earn around $36,880 per year.
How does the Hawaii Teaching Assistants, Except Postsecondary salary compare to the national average?
The median teaching assistants, except postsecondary salary in Hawaii is $35,420, which is +1% above national average of $35,240.
